Football (soccer) is the most popular sport in the world. It's a beautiful game that hundreds of millions of people enjoy playing, and billions of people enjoy watching. The ball, the grass, the crowd, the atmosphere. For football enthusiasts football is all about passion, drama and fair play.

In modern professional football the stakes are high. Actually, they are huge. For the players, coaches, clubs and teams, the fans as well as the sponsors. Did the ball cross the goal line? Was it offside? Centimeters could mean the difference between scoring a goal, or not. Between winning and losing a game, a championship, a cup. For the referee and his assistants, it's almost impossible to correctly judge every desicive moment on the pitch. Do the officials need instant video replays? Should there be a chip in the ball that signals the fourth official as soon as it crosses the goal line? What is your opinion on the use of video technology, video evidence and goal line cameras in professional football?
